Historic heat: Misiorowski tops 103 mph 10 times
Milwaukee Brewers right-hander Jacob Misiorowski threw 10 pitches of at least 103 mph Friday and produced the highest velocity any starter has reached since Statcast tracking began in 2008.

Cubs win 10 in a row, again, in first since 1935
Make it 10 wins in a row for the Chicago Cubs again. That's twice in one season -- for the first time in nine decades.
Hall of Fame hitter Boggs says he's cancer-free
Baseball Hall of Famer Wade Boggs says he has been declared cancer-free two years after announcing that he had been diagnosed with prostate cancer.

Padres prospect pleads guilty to federal charge
Padres pitching prospect Humberto Cruz pleaded guilty to a charge of receiving money to transport noncitizen immigrants within the United States.
